Oude Tol is a small, family-oriented neighbourhood with 1,170 residents. Most homes are owner-occupied (83%) and the area is dominated by single-family houses. It's a quiet, green part of Reeuwijk, with a mix of ages, many households have children, but there are also plenty of older residents. One resident describes it as "a friendly, safe area where neighbours look out for each other." The neighbourhood Oude Tol feels like a village within the town.
For your morning bread, Jumbo is just around the corner, and Coop is a couple of streets away. Two primary schools are within a five-minute walk: Christelijke Basisschool De Regenboog and Basisschool De Venen. The nearest secondary school is a bit further, about 4 km away in Gouda. The municipality Bodegraven-Reeuwijk keeps the area well-maintained, with parks and a library within walking distance.

The energy label is B, which means the home is fairly energy-efficient. You can expect lower heating bills compared to older homes with labels D or lower. The house was built in 1989, so it likely has decent insulation and double glazing, though not as modern as a new-build.
The nearest train station is 4.6 km away, which is about a ten-minute drive or a 20-minute bike ride. This makes commuting to cities like Gouda or Utrecht feasible, but you'll need a car or bike for the last leg.
There are two primary schools within a five-minute walk: Christelijke Basisschool De Regenboog (340 m) and Basisschool De Venen (384 m). For secondary education, the nearest school is about 4.2 km away, so older children will need to travel a bit further.
Oude Tol is a quiet neighbourhood with only 12 reported crimes in the latest data, which is very low. Residents describe it as safe and friendly, with a strong sense of community. It's a good area for families and those who value peace and quiet.
Jumbo is just 613 m away, so you can walk there in about seven minutes. Coop is a bit further at 874 m, also within a ten-minute walk. For a wider choice, Albert Heijn and Lidl are about 2.8 km away, a short bike ride.
